Biography
Steven "Steve" Lucescu is a Canadian stuntman and actor with over 300 credits to his name in both film and television, including many Hollywood Productions. Some of his notable credits include The Santa Clause(1994) were he not only doubled for Tim Allen, but also played the Santa Clause that Allen's character ultimately has to replace and Jason X (2001) were he plays a mercenary who fights Jason Voorhees one on one in addition to doing stunt work for the movie. Some of his other credits include Police Academy (1986), Death Wish: The Face of Death (1994), Tommy Boy(1995), Johnny Mnemonic (1995), Goosebumps (1995), Crash (1996), La Femme Nikita (1996), Relic Hunter (1999), Superstar(1999), Hannibal (2001), Exit Wounds (2001), Bulletproof Monk(2003), Wrong Turn (2003), Gothika (2003), Dawn of the Dead (2004), Resident Evil: Apocalypse (2004), Cinderella Man(2005), Incredible Hulk(2008), Orphan (2009), Pixels (2015), and Suicide Squad (2016).
